背景介绍
在现代web开发中,用户常需要生成动态的内容以增强用户体验。本项目的核心是:用户输入姓名和年龄,生成一个包含姓名和年龄的随机网页内容,输出结果包括姓名和年龄的关联数据,例如年龄范围和姓名的关联信息。
思路分析
本项目的关键在于实现以下功能:
1. 用户输入处理:读取用户输入的姓名和年龄。
2. 数据计算:根据输入年龄生成随机数据,并输出结果。
3. 结果输出:展示姓名和年龄的关联数据,例如年龄范围和姓名关联度。
该项目的核心在于数学计算的实现,同时确保代码独立运行,无需依赖外部服务或框架。
代码实现
# 项目名称:随机网页内容生成器
def generate_random_page(name, age):
# 计算年龄范围
age_range = f"{age - 1}: {age}"
# 生成随机网页内容
webpage_content = f"姓名: {name}, 年龄: {age_range},"
# 输出结果
print(f"姓名: {name}, 年龄范围: {age_range}")
# 示例输入
name = input("请输入姓名:")
age = int(input("请输入年龄:"))
# 生成并输出结果
generate_random_page(name, age)
总结
本项目的核心是实现输入输出处理和数学计算的功能,通过Python语言实现,能够独立运行。该项目不仅满足学习价值,还涉及基础数学计算,适合中级以下开发者学习。通过随机生成网页内容,用户能够直观地看到姓名和年龄的关联数据,体现了动态内容生成的实际应用价值。